A New Family by fellianthedragon (critique requested)

I'm not sure why I'm writing this. I guess it's so I can make sense of what happened to me.

It all started a few weeks ago. I was walking to the bus stop on my way to college, as always, and I decided to take a shortcut through the woods. As I was going through the woods, I fell over. As I was getting up, I saw an egg. It was red with black spots.
"Hmm. Interesting colours." I began to walk away, when I heard a crack. I looked behind me and saw that the egg was hatching, "Woah." I crouched down and watched the egg. A hole appeared and a little nose poked though the hole. I reached out touched the nose. It sneezed cutely.
"Aww." I said. The hole got bigger and a reptilian head poked out. "Aww. It's a baby lizard." I thought. Eventually, the reptile got out of the egg, and that's when I noticed the wings, "Oh. My. God. That is awesome."
The baby dragon looked up at me, and smiled, showing its tiny teeth.
"Aww. That's adorable. Well. I have to go to college now." I got up and started to walk away. I heard a whine. I stopped and looked at the dragon, "I have to go. I'll see you later today, I promise."
The dragon went back to its egg sadly.
Around six hours later, I went back to the forest, and saw the hatchling, still where it was six hours ago. "You still here?" I asked the hatchling. It looked at me and perked up, "I wonder if you're orphaned?" The hatchling tilted its head.
"How about you come home with me?" The hatchling grinned and wagged its tail.
"OK. Where to hide you?" I thought for a moment, "Ah ha, my lunch box." I took out my empty lunch box and invited the hatchling to jump in. It did. I closed the box, put it in my bag and went home. When I got home, I took my lunch box out and ran upstairs. I but the box on my bed and opened it, "Hey little guy, or girl." The hatchling grinned at me. "Aww. So cute."
The next day I went out to the forest on my way to college again. Suddenly, a large shadow flew over me. I looked up, but saw nothing. Suddenly, I heard a thud behind me. I stopped, looking worried. I slowly turned around and saw a massive pink dragon. My jaw dropped. I took a few steps back.
"Where's my son?" The dragon asked.
"W-w-what?"
"You have taken my son. Where is he?"
"Oh. H-here." I took my bag off and put it on the floor. I took out a cardboard box with holes in, placed it on the ground and lifted the lid. The hatchling poked its head out
"Son!" The adult dragon ran over to the hatchling and nuzzled it.
"Aww. Well, I better be going now." I said as I turned to walk away.
"Wait! How can I repay you?" asked the dragon. I turned back.
"Err... I dunno."
""There must be something."
"Well... My life is a bit rubbish. Anything you can do to help?"
"I can think of one thing. How would you like to be my son's step-father?"
"I would like that, but I'm human."
"I can change that." The dragon's eyes start to glow.
"Wait, what?"
My skin started to itch. I stared at my hand as it changed colour and my skin morphed into scales. My skin itched all over, and I guessed my entire body was covered in scales. Then my fingernails itched, and I saw that they were growing and becoming sharp claws. I then felt my spine extend and, as I looked behind, saw a long reptilian tail grow from under my jeans. My clothes got tighter, and I guessed that my body was growing. Eventually, I heard a rip, and my clothes and shoes were shredded. I looked down at my feet and saw the claws. Then, my face ached, and I could feel it stretching into what I assumed was a reptilian muzzle. My arms lengthened and I fell on all fours. Finally, I felt two things grow out of my back, and guessed they were wings. I collapsed from exhaustion.
The hatchling cooed and walked over to me. I slowly lifted my head and smiled, "Hey there."
"How would you like to name my son?" asked the dragon.
"OK... How about... Fang?"
"Fang. I like that. Oh, and by the way, my name's Angelyn."
"Okay. My name's Johnny."
"Johnny? I think you should have a new name for your new form." she said
"Okay. What do you suggest?"
"... How about Fellian?"
"Ooh. I like it"

So, that's my story. Do I like my new life and family? Of course I do. Now I need to write a letter to my parents. What the hell am I going to say?
